From a98e80c11165b788915cf1f3033fc552ae227ca6 Mon Sep 17 00:00:00 2001 From: kai2321 Date: Sun, 2 Feb 2025 22:16:23 +0800 Subject: [PATCH] =?UTF-8?q?=E6=95=B4=E5=90=88if?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- plugins/wasm-go/extensions/ai-proxy/provider/dify.go |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/plugins/wasm-go/extensions/ai-proxy/provider/dify.go b/plugins/wasm-go/extensions/ai-proxy/provider/dify.go index a89cfbe33a..5c21cc3b63 100644 --- a/plugins/wasm-go/extensions/ai-proxy/provider/dify.go +++ b/plugins/wasm-go/extensions/ai-proxy/provider/dify.go @@ -204,12 +204,12 @@ func (d *difyProvider) streamResponseDify2OpenAI(ctx wrapper.HttpContext, respon } if response.Event == "message_end" || response.Event == "workflow_finished" { choice.FinishReason = finishReasonStop - } - if response.Event == "message_end" { - responseUsage = usage{ - PromptTokens: response.MetaData.Usage.PromptTokens, - CompletionTokens: response.MetaData.Usage.CompletionTokens, - TotalTokens: response.MetaData.Usage.TotalTokens, + if response.Event == "message_end" { + responseUsage = usage{ + PromptTokens: response.MetaData.Usage.PromptTokens, + CompletionTokens: response.MetaData.Usage.CompletionTokens, + TotalTokens: response.MetaData.Usage.TotalTokens, + } } } return &chatCompletionResponse{